Spring Batch
特徴
途中でコケたときに、その場所からリランできる
Spring Batch用のメタデータスキーマがあり、そこに状態を書き込んでいる
Job
複数のStepで構成される1つの実行単位
Step
Jobを構成する処理の単位
Taskletを呼び出す
Taskletのパターン
Chunk Model
大量データ処理
Tasklet Model
シンプルな処理
JobBuilder
JobListener:ジョブの開始、終了時に処理を挟み込む
メタテーブル情報
JobInstance
ジョブの状態を管理する
JobInstanceはJob名と引数によって区別される
Job名と引数が同一であれば、おなじJobInstanceとして扱われる
リランするときはそのように設定すればよい
public.icon